You may be at higher risk if you: Follow a vegan or vegetarian diet Eat very little meat, fish, eggs, or dairy Are over the age of 50 Have digestive conditions affecting absorption Take certain medications, such as metformin or acid-reducing medicines Have had certain stomach or bowel surgery Have pernicious anaemia or absorption problems People in higher-risk groups may benefit from advice, testing, or treatment depending on their symptoms and medical history
